What is Edward Prince of Wales' Tour of India: Indore, Bhopal, Gwalior and Delhi (1922) about?

This 1922 documentary film follows the future Edward VIII as he embarks on a grand tour of India, visiting key cities and meeting with senior Indian royalty.
